[PATCH] hugetlbfs: lockdep annotate root inode properly

This fix the below lockdep warning

======================================================
[ INFO: possible circular locking dependency detected ]
3.3.0-rc4+ #190 Not tainted
-------------------------------------------------------
shared/1568 is trying to acquire lock:
(&sb->s_type->i_mutex_key#12){+.+.+.}, at: [<ffffffff811efa0f>] hugetlbfs_file_mmap+0x7d/0x108

but task is already holding lock:
(&mm->mmap_sem){++++++}, at: [<ffffffff810f5589>] sys_mmap_pgoff+0xd4/0x12f

which lock already depends on the new lock.

other info that might help us debug this:

Possible unsafe locking scenario:

CPU0 CPU1
---- ----
lock(&mm->mmap_sem);
lock(&sb->s_type->i_mutex_key#12);
lock(&mm->mmap_sem);
lock(&sb->s_type->i_mutex_key#12);

*** DEADLOCK ***

NOTE: This patch also require
http://thread.gmane.org/gmane.linux.file-systems/58795/focus=59565
to remove the lockdep warning

diff --git a/fs/hugetlbfs/inode.c b/fs/hugetlbfs/inode.c
index 3645cd3..ca4fa70 100644
--- a/fs/hugetlbfs/inode.c
+++ b/fs/hugetlbfs/inode.c
@@ -459,6 +459,7 @@ static struct inode *hugetlbfs_get_root(struct super_block *sb,
inode->i_fop = &simple_dir_operations;
/* directory inodes start off with i_nlink == 2 (for "." entry) */
inc_nlink(inode);
+ lockdep_annotate_inode_mutex_key(inode);
}
return inode;
}
